Narrative

Descubierta en 1940 por personal del USAS, quienes les dieron el nombre por Clarence E Steele, conductor de tractores de la Base Este. Está situada a 17 millas al SE de cabo Sharbonneau de la costa E de la península Tierra de O'Higgins. Mide 12 millas de largo de E a W por 10 de ancho, y su altura es de 488 metros. Está completamente cubierta de hielo, agrietada en sus laderas abruptas, pero sin mostrar manchas de piedra visible.
